History

Lake Travis was formed in 1942 by the Mansfield Dam, creating a reservoir that transformed the Hill Country into a water recreation hub.

Conservation

Strict rules against glass, styrofoam, and pollution help preserve Lake Travis's water quality and aquatic ecosystems, ensuring sustainable recreation.
